What Is a Payday Loan and How Does It Work?

A payday loan (also called a payday advance or cash advance) is a short-term loan designed to get you money fast, typically repaid on your next payday. You borrow between $100 and $1500, receive the funds via e-Transfer, and repay the full amount plus fees on an agreed date—usually within two weeks. Unlike traditional bank loans, payday loans don't require an extensive credit check or collateral. They're meant for urgent, temporary cash needs, not long-term borrowing. Nova Scotia Rate Cap and Cost of Borrowing

Nova Scotia's payday lending is regulated by the Nova Scotia Utility and Review Board, which sets a strict rate cap of $15 per $100 borrowed. This means if you borrow $500, the maximum fee is $75. Transparency is built into the system: you'll always know the exact cost before you accept the loan. For example, a $300 payday loan costs no more than $45 in fees. This regulatory framework protects consumers and makes online payday loans in Canada more predictable than in provinces without caps. When comparing lenders, always confirm they operate within Nova Scotia's $15/$100 limit.

Who Can Apply and What Documents You'll Need

To qualify for a payday loan in Kings County, you generally need to be at least 19 years old, a Canadian resident, and have a steady source of income (employment, pension, disability, EI, or other regular payments). You'll need a valid ID, proof of income (recent pay stub, benefit letter, or bank statement), and an active bank account for e-Transfer deposit. Some lenders offer instant payday loans with no credit check, meaning your credit score won't disqualify you. The application process is straightforward and can be completed online in minutes. E-Transfer Funding and Repayment

Once approved, most lenders fund payday loans via Interac e-Transfer, which means money lands in your bank account quickly—often the same day or next business day. Same-day payday loans are available through many lenders, and some offer 24/7 payday loans so you can apply any time. Repayment is simple: on your agreed due date (usually your next payday), the lender withdraws the full amount from your account. You control the repayment date based on when you're paid, making it easier to manage cash flow in Kings County's varied work schedules.

Borrowing Responsibly and Exploring Alternatives

Payday loans are a tool for short-term emergencies, not a long-term financial strategy. Before borrowing, ask yourself: Can I repay this in full on my next payday? If not, a payday advance may not be the right choice. Consider alternatives first: negotiating with creditors, reaching out to local Kings County community organizations, or exploring government assistance programs. If you do borrow, only take what you need and have a clear repayment plan. Responsible borrowing protects your financial health and helps you avoid a cycle of repeated loans. If you're struggling with debt, non-profit credit counselling services in Nova Scotia can offer free guidance.
